]> git.ipfire.org Git - thirdparty/shairport-sync.git/commitdiff
Improve build instruction to avoid rebuilding stuff when there has been no change.
authorMike Brady <mikebrady@eircom.net>
Thu, 1 Nov 2018 12:56:32 +0000 (12:56 +0000)
committerMike Brady <mikebrady@eircom.net>
Thu, 1 Nov 2018 12:56:32 +0000 (12:56 +0000)
Makefile.am

index c4f1911f213b60d0db9ad814a7547b46d4428a68..7106f35a3489cbdb49a92243c12b135ea9300d0c 100644 (file)
@@ -114,9 +114,10 @@ noinst_HEADERS += $(BUILT_SOURCES)
 # Correctly clean the generated headers, but keep the xml description
 CLEANFILES += $(BUILT_SOURCES)
 
-dbus-interface.h dbus-interface.c:  org.gnome.ShairportSync.xml
+dbus-interface.c:  org.gnome.ShairportSync.xml
        gdbus-codegen --interface-prefix org.gnome --generate-c-code dbus-interface org.gnome.ShairportSync.xml
 dbus-interface.h: dbus-interface.c
+       touch dbus-interface.h
 endif
 
 if USE_MPRIS
@@ -130,9 +131,10 @@ noinst_HEADERS += $(BUILT_SOURCES)
 # Correctly clean the generated headers, but keep the xml description
 CLEANFILES += $(BUILT_SOURCES)
 
-mpris-interface.h mpris-interface.c:  org.mpris.MediaPlayer2.xml
+mpris-interface.c:  org.mpris.MediaPlayer2.xml
        gdbus-codegen --interface-prefix org.mpris --generate-c-code mpris-interface org.mpris.MediaPlayer2.xml
 mpris-interface.h: mpris-interface.c
+       touch mpris-interface.h
 endif
 
 noinst_PROGRAMS =